I had to manually set my IP address. When I got my phone onto the wireless network, my laptop and desktop couldn't seem to find unique IP addresses, thus causing a conflict. While the phone continually just said "Unsuccessful" my other devices alerted me to an IP conflict. Once i gave everything a manual IP address it worked very smoothly. Hope that helps.
